Abstract

The utility model provides a novel regulation formula municipal landscape pergola relates to pergola technical field, has solved the pergola and has not had the poor technical problem of illumination function sight. The novel adjustable municipal landscape flower stand comprises at least two upright posts, flower stands, lamps, a power supply device and a power switch, wherein two ends of each upright post are respectively arranged on two adjacent flower stands; the lamp is arranged at the top of the flower stand through the lamp holder, the power supply device is arranged at the top of one of the stand columns, and the power supply device, the power switch and the lamp are sequentially connected through cables. The utility model discloses be provided with solar cell panel and lamps and lanterns easy to assemble, improved the sight of flower to be provided with the detachable pergola, make things convenient for the staff to change the maintenance, can shorten staff's maintenance time, still practiced thrift the maintenance cost.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ention clearer, the technical solutions of the present invention will be described in detail below. As shown in fig. 1, the utility model provides a novel adjustable municipal landscape flower stand, which comprises at least two upright posts 1, flower stands 3, lamps, a power supply device and a power switch 92, wherein two ends of each upright post 1 are respectively arranged on two adjacent upright posts 1; the lamp is arranged on the top of the flower stand 3 through the lamp holder 5, the power supply device is arranged on the top of one of the upright posts 1, and the power supply device, the power switch 92 and the lamp are sequentially connected through cables.
It should be noted that, in an alternative embodiment of the present invention, the lamp is a lamp tube 51.
The lamp tube 51 is installed at the side of the lamp socket 5. The power switch 92 is connected to the lamp socket 5 through a cable, and the lamp 51 is electrically connected to the lamp socket 5.
As shown in fig. 1 and 2, as an alternative embodiment, the power supply device includes a second chute 12 disposed at the top of the upright post 1, a support rod 6 disposed in the second chute 12, a solar panel 8 disposed at the top of the support rod 6, a power supply box 9 disposed on the support rod 6, and a storage battery 91 disposed in the power supply box 9; the power switch 92 is disposed on the power box 9, and the storage battery 91 is electrically connected to the solar cell panel 8 and the power switch 92 through cables, respectively.
Specifically, the second sliding groove 12 is arranged along the height direction of the upright post 1, and after installation, the bottom of the support rod 6 abuts against the bottom of the second sliding groove 12. In order to prevent the support bar 6 from shaking, the specification shape of the support bar 6 is the same as that of the second chute 12.
Specifically, the solar cell panel 8 is obliquely arranged on the top of the support rod 6. The inclination angle is determined according to an installation site and is calculated by adopting a calculation formula in the prior art so as to ensure that solar energy is utilized to generate electricity as much as possible.
The support rod 6 is connected with the second sliding chute 12 in a locking way through a locking structure.
As shown in fig. 3, further, the locking structure includes a positioning hole 61 disposed on the support rod 6, a positioning seat 7 fixedly mounted on the top end of the upright post 1, a through hole 71 disposed on the positioning seat 7 and facing the positioning hole 61, a positioning rod 72 sequentially passing through the through hole 71 and the positioning hole 61, a limiting ring 73 disposed on the positioning rod 72, and a spring 74 disposed on the positioning rod 72 and between the positioning seat 7 and the limiting ring 73.
It should be noted that the positioning hole 61 is formed in the side wall of the support rod 6, and is a blind hole, and the eye support rod 6 is radially arranged; the through hole 71 and the positioning hole 61 have the same specification and are coaxially arranged. The tail end of the positioning rod 72 is provided with a positioning part abutted against the positioning seat 7, and the installation position of the limiting ring 73 ensures that the limiting ring 73 is attached to the outer wall of the upright post 1 when the tail end of the positioning rod 72 is abutted against the bottom of the positioning hole 61.
In order to stabilize and secure the locking function of the locking structure, the distance between the positioning seat 7 and the limiting ring 73 is smaller than the length of the spring 74 in the free state.
As an optional implementation manner, the upright column 1 is provided with a first sliding groove 11, the first sliding groove 11 is arranged along the height direction of the upright column 1, the bottom of the inner wall of the first sliding groove 11 is provided with a rubber pad 2, two ends of the flower stand 3 are respectively clamped in the first sliding grooves 11 of two adjacent upright columns 1, and the flower stand 3 is connected with the first sliding grooves 11 through bolts 4. Specifically, a threaded hole 13 is formed in the upper portion of the first sliding groove 11, and the bolt 4 is screwed into the threaded hole 13 after penetrating through the flower shelf 3.
In order to improve the stability of the landscape flower stand, the base 10 is arranged at the bottom of the upright post 1.

Example 1:
referring to fig. 1-3, the utility model provides a novel regulation type municipal landscape flower stand, which comprises a stand column 1, wherein the stand column 1 is provided with a first chute 11, the stand column 1 is provided with a threaded hole 13, the inner wall of the first chute 11 is fixedly connected with a rubber pad 2, the rubber pad 2 is made of elastic wear-resistant rubber, the flower stand 3 is arranged in the first chute 11, the rubber pad 2 is in contact connection with the lower surface of the flower stand 3, the flower stand 3 can be pressed upwards to prevent the flower stand 3 from shaking in the first chute 11, the flower stand 3 is fixedly clamped in the first chute 11, the flower stand 3 is in threaded connection with a bolt 4, the bolt 4 is in threaded connection with the rear extending part of the flower stand 3 in the threaded hole 13, the upper end of the flower stand 3 is fixedly connected with a lamp holder 5, the lamp holder 5 is connected with a power switch 92 in series through a wire, the, the lamp tube 51 has the functions of illumination and warning after being electrified, belonging to the prior art;
the upright post 1 is provided with a second sliding chute 12, a supporting rod 6 is fixedly sleeved in the second sliding chute 12, the second sliding chute 12 is used for fixing the horizontal moving position of the supporting rod 6, the supporting rod 6 is provided with a positioning hole 61, a positioning rod 72 arranged on the positioning seat 7 is clamped in the positioning hole 61 to fix the up-down moving position of the supporting rod 6, the positioning seat 7 is provided with a through hole 71, the positioning rod 72 is sleeved in the through hole 71 in a sliding manner, a limiting ring 73 is fixedly sleeved on the surface of the positioning rod 72, a spring 74 is sleeved on the outer side of the positioning rod 72, the limiting ring 73 moves leftwards to extrude the spring 74, the spring 74 has the function of compression elasticity, the upper end of the supporting rod 6 is fixedly connected with a solar cell panel 8, the model of the solar cell panel 8 is PVM-50, the upright post belongs to the prior art, the surface of, belong to prior art, battery 91 has solar cell panel 8 through the wire series connection, and battery 91 has switch 92 through the wire series connection, and switch 92 has lamp stand 5 through the wire series connection, the lower extreme fixedly connected with base 10 of stand 1.
The utility model discloses when concrete implementation: when the flower shelf is used, the positioning rod 72 is moved leftwards to drive the limiting ring 73 to move leftwards, the limiting ring 73 is moved leftwards to extrude the spring 74, the spring 74 forms compression elastic force, the supporting rod 6 provided with the solar cell panel 8 is sleeved in the second chute 12, the positioning rod 72 is loosened after the solar cell panel 8 is installed in place, the spring 74 releases the compression elastic force, the elastic force pushes the limiting ring 73 to move rightwards, the limiting ring 73 moves rightwards to drive the positioning rod 72 to move rightwards, the positioning rod 72 is pushed into the positioning hole 61 formed in the supporting rod 6 by the elastic force, the position of the supporting rod 6 is fixed, the solar cell panel 8 which is convenient to install is arranged, the ornamental value of flowers is improved, when the flower shelf 3 is damaged and needs to be maintained and replaced, the bolt 4 is rotated anticlockwise firstly, the flower shelf 3 is moved, then with intact pergola 3 along 11 downstream in first spout, until the lower extreme contact rubber pad 2's of pergola 3 surface, then fix pergola 3 and stand 1 with bolt 4, with instrument clockwise rotation bolt 4, screw up can, be provided with detachable pergola 3, make things convenient for the staff to change the maintenance, can shorten staff's maintenance time, practiced thrift the maintenance cost.
